The Japan International Cooperation Agency (JICA) signed a Record of Discussions (R/D) with the government of the Arab Republic of Egypt on February 28, 2009, in Cairo, the capital of the Arab Republic of Egypt, on the SATREPS project “Establishing a Circular Economy Based on the Production of Plastic Alternative Materials Using Agricultural Waste. Record of Discussions (R/D) on “Establishment of a Circular Economy Based on the Production of Plastic Alternative Materials Using Agricultural Wastes” was signed.

Project Summary

Building a Circular Economy Based on the Production of Plastic Alternative Materials Using Agricultural Waste

The Project for Utilization of Agricultural Wastes for Plastic Alternative Productions to Establish a Circular Economy

Country (region covered)

Arab Republic of Egypt (Egypt)

New Borg el-Arab City, Alexandria Province

Business Objectives

This project aims to develop alternative materials to plastics using agricultural waste in Egypt, propose a system design and optimal scenario for the manufacturing process, conduct an economic evaluation, and make proposals/policy recommendations for their introduction into the manufacturing industry, thereby contributing to the creation of a circular economy in Africa through the distribution of alternative materials and products and the creation of employment opportunities. The project will contribute to the establishment of a circular economy in Africa through the distribution of alternative materials and products and the creation of employment opportunities.

Scheduled implementation period

60 months

Implementing Agency

Partner Country Implementing Agency: Egypt-Japan University of Science and Technology (E-JUST)

Japanese implementing institutions: University of Tokyo, University of Tsukuba

Contribution to the SDGs

Goal 12 (Responsibility to Create, Responsibility to Use)

Goal 14 (Let’s protect the abundance of our oceans)
